Those wide red wings spread across the frame before anything else registers, and that silhouette alone tells you why Hawks stands out across the My Hero Academia roster. This tutorial walks through how to draw Hawks in a relaxed, hands-in-pockets pose with his full wingspan on display.
Wings, Jacket, and the Pose That Makes This One Work
The tutorial runs 19 steps and ends on a fully colored result, so both line work and color fill are covered. The large feathered wings spread wide across most of the composition, which means managing symmetry and feather layering takes up a good portion of the steps. The fur-lined jacket and baggy pants reflect a casual variant of the costume rather than the standard hero suit, so the shapes are a bit looser and more forgiving than armored costume designs.
Hawks at a Glance
- Messy blonde hair, yellow hawk-eye mask
- Large red feathered wings spread wide
- Tan fur-lined jacket over black hero suit
- Tan baggy pants, black boots and gloves
- Relaxed standing pose, hands in pockets

Reading the Step Colors
Each step image uses a three-color system to show what is new and what is already done:
- Red Color: lines added in the current step.
- Black Color: lines completed earlier.
- Gray Color: base sketch for structure.
